Navigating the Cost of CRM Implementation
A naturally significant concern for small businesses is the cost of CRM implementation. There are a few different costs to think about, for example, initial investment, ongoing expenses such as user fees, data migration costs and any additional costs for custom features or integrations.
CRM consultants play a huge role in helping navigate these costs. A good CRM consultancy will help your small business find cost-effective solutions without compromising on functionality. The agency will ensure you understand the full cost of investing in a CRM system, both in the short term and long term. They will also establish whether investing in the CRM aligns with your business goals and budgets.
Customising CRM Solutions to Fit the Business
Every small business is unique, so CRM solutions need to be, too.
CRM consultants help create custom CRM solutions that fit the specific requirements of your business. This might involve adapting the software to align with your customer service protocols, integrating it with existing tools such as email marketing software or social media platforms, or developing bespoke features that address your unique concerns.
These customisations help ensure your new CRM software is not just a tool but an integral part of your business operations.
Project Management and Implementation
Implementing a CRM system is a project that requires careful planning and management.
CRM consultants will offer project management skills to oversee the entire process. From initial planning stages to final roll-out. This includes managing timelines, coordinating with different stakeholders, ensuring the project stays within budget and addressing any practical problems during implementation.
Their expertise in project management will ensure smooth and successful CRM implementation, minimising disruption to your business.

Data Migration and Security
Migrating existing customer data into a new CRM system is a tricky stage.
Thankfully, CRM consultants will manage this process for you, ensuring secure and accurate data migration. CRM consulting firms understand the importance of data integrity and security. Their expertise ensures customer data is handled responsibly, maintaining trust and keeping compliance with data protection regulations.
